Detailed Engineering Specifications

Precision-manufactured to tight tolerances, this deep groove ball bearing boasts an inside diameter of 64mm, an outside diameter of 141mm, and a width of 14mm. Constructed from high-performance nylon, it exhibits excellent chemical inertness and a lower coefficient of friction compared to steel bearings, especially in corrosive environments. The material's inherent lubricity and lightweight nature make it ideal for high-speed, low-load applications where weight reduction and resistance to chemicals, moisture, or specific lubricants are paramount. This bearing is designed for smooth, quiet operation and reduced wear in applications such as conveyor systems, food processing machinery, and chemical handling equipment.

Installation Procedure

1. Ensure shaft and housing surfaces are clean and free from debris. 2. Carefully press the bearing onto the shaft, applying even pressure to the inner ring. 3. Gently install the bearing assembly into the housing, ensuring a snug fit without excessive force.

Common Mistakes & How to Avoid Them

❌ Mistake✅ Correct Approach
Applying excessive force to the outer ring during shaft mounting.Always apply mounting force exclusively to the inner ring when installing onto the shaft to prevent damage to the bearing raceways.
Over-lubrication or incorrect lubricant selection for nylon bearings.Nylon bearings often self-lubricate or require specific light greases; consult the material datasheet for compatible lubricants to avoid material degradation.
